Overview

Ai Content is an all-in-one platform designed for solo founders, freelancers, and indie hackers who need to manage various aspects of their work in a single place. It offers tools for content creation, project management, data analysis, and more, making it ideal for individuals handling multiple tasks or clients without the support of a team. Whether you're writing articles, coding scripts, or planning your next big project, Ai Content simplifies these processes with its integrated suite of features.

On the other hand, SourceAI is a powerful development tool that leverages advanced AI technology to simplify software development for solo users. It automates code generation and provides an integrated development environment (IDE) with built-in AI assistance, making it easier to develop and test applications directly within the platform. This makes SourceAI particularly useful for freelancers or indie hackers who need to accelerate their coding processes without extensive coding knowledge.

This comparison aims to help solo users decide which tool best fits their needs based on specific use cases and practical day-to-day differences.

Pricing Comparison

Plan Type Ai Content SourceAI
Free plan 500MB storage, up to 2 collaborators, basic analytics 500MB Packages storage and 2,000 CI/CD minutes per month
Entry paid plan Pro Plan: $12/month Not confirmed in source data
Mid-tier/pro plan Unlimited storage, advanced analytics tools Not confirmed in source data
Solo monthly cost $12/user Not confirmed in source data

For a solo user, the free plans of both Ai Content and SourceAI offer limited but useful features. The free tier of Ai Content provides basic project management, content creation, and analytics functionalities with 500MB storage and up to two collaborators. This plan is suitable for light users who need minimal collaboration and basic analytics insights.

SourceAI's free tier includes 500MB of packages storage and 2,000 CI/CD minutes per month, which can be sufficient for small-scale projects or those with limited coding needs. However, as the complexity of your development tasks increases, you may find that the limitations on API calls and collaboration features hinder full functionality.

The paid plans are more expensive but offer additional benefits such as unlimited storage, advanced analytics tools, and enhanced integration capabilities in Ai Content's Pro Plan. For SourceAI, exact pricing tiers are not confirmed, making it challenging to predict when an upgrade becomes necessary. Solo users should carefully evaluate their current needs versus potential future requirements before committing to a paid plan.
